Ivanpah is solar thermal. Nobody is advocating for solar thermal, photovoltaic has decisively won.

mount signal, the largest PV plant in california makes 1,200GW/hrs per year. it would still take ~15 copies of mount signal for a single diablo canyon https://en.wikipedia.org/wiki/Mount_Signal_Solar my whole point is solar is great, but the insane scale it requires to get reasonable output is really underestimated. you would need solar fields 100sqmi big. probably many of them. solar alone won’t be the future of hum…

Then why is China building 30 new reactors on top of the 60 they already have, if it's not competitive? https://www.zmescience.com/science/news-science/china-says-i... The answer is usually more about how China can actually build things, not that nuclear isn't economically feasible.

The way China building new reactor is not typical. Most of the countries builds _one_ type of reactor, or a group of similar type of reactor. This help reduce the cost of training and certification. China, otoh, tries to _diversify_ their reactor type. If you look closely on how China treat techs, they have been doing the same for all tech for past 15+ years. They are strategically growing their tech profile.

They have a huge number of people that can specialize in many different things.

But their government has actually explained it. They purposely diversify any tech that doesn't have a clear winner, so in the long term a winner appears and they can focus on it.

You underetimate the energy density of nuclear power. Yes. Uranium needs to be mined - slightly more 3xpensive if you extract it from sea water or recycle the fuel - but you need just one bathtub of fuel pellets to power a plant for 2 years. Solar and wind require more mining. https://ourworldindata.org/safest-sources-of-energy
